Why Lummi Island Decks Fail Faster Than Inland Decks
Salt Air and Metal
Airborne salt accelerates corrosion on anything metal — nails, screws, joist hangers, and structural connectors. On an inland deck, standard galvanized hardware might last the life of the structure. Close to the water, that same hardware can start rusting and staining within a few seasons, and corroded fasteners are one of the most common hidden causes of deck failure — the wood looks fine on the surface while the connections underneath are quietly weakening.
Driving Rain and End-Grain Exposure
Wind-driven rain doesn't just fall on a deck, it drives sideways into rail posts, stair stringers, and any spot where end grain is exposed. End grain soaks up water many times faster than the face of a board. On an exposed island lot, poorly detailed end cuts and unsealed post bases are where rot typically starts first.
Moss, Shade, and Trapped Moisture
A long, damp moss season means anything that stays shaded and slow to dry — north-facing sections, areas under overhangs, tight board spacing — builds up moss and organic debris that holds moisture against the wood. That constant damp cycle is exactly what feeds rot in framing and decking alike, and it's a big reason board spacing and drainage matter more here than in a drier climate.
Signs Your Deck Needs Replacement, Not Just Repair
- Soft, spongy, or bouncy spots in the decking or framing underneath
- Visible rot at ledger boards, post bases, or stair stringers
- Rust streaking from fasteners or structural hardware
- Persistent moss or algae that returns within weeks of cleaning
- Railings that feel loose or flex more than they should
- Cupped, split, or gapped decking across large sections rather than isolated boards
- A deck more than 15-20 years old that has never had structural connectors inspected or upgraded
A deck with one or two of these issues in isolated spots is often repairable. A deck with several of these signs spread across the structure, especially anything touching the framing or ledger connection, is usually past the point where repair makes financial sense.
Material Comparison for Salt-Air, High-Moisture Exposure
Not every decking and framing option performs the same way this close to the water. Here's how the common choices stack up for an island property with salt air and heavy seasonal rain.
| Material | Salt-Air Performance | Moisture / Moss Behavior | Maintenance |
|---|---|---|---|
| Pressure-treated framing lumber | Good, if fasteners are rated for treated wood | Resists rot when properly flashed and ventilated | Low, but depends entirely on install detailing |
| Cedar decking | Naturally decent rot resistance | Needs regular sealing to shed moisture and slow moss growth | Moderate — periodic cleaning and refinishing |
| Composite decking | Very good — won't rust, corrode, or absorb salt | Sheds water well; still needs cleaning to prevent surface moss/algae | Low — no staining or sealing required |
| Standard PT decking boards | Fair — prone to checking and fastener corrosion over time | Can trap moisture if boards are installed tight | Higher — periodic sealing needed to perform well |

Composite costs more up front but trades ongoing maintenance for durability in exactly the conditions Lummi Island sees the most of. Cedar and quality PT framing remain solid choices when detailing and fastener selection are done right — the material matters less than the installation.
What a Correct Deck Replacement Actually Involves
Full Structural Assessment First
Before we talk decking boards, we look at what's under them: the ledger board connection to the house, footings, posts, beams, and joists. In a marine environment, framing failures are more common than surface wear, and any replacement that skips this step is really just a cosmetic refresh sitting on a compromised structure.
Ledger Flashing Done Right
The ledger board — where the deck attaches to your house — is the single most important flashing detail on the entire structure. Water intrusion at the ledger is one of the leading causes of deck failures nationally, and it's worse here given how much rain the area sees. Correct flashing (not just caulk) is non-negotiable on every replacement we do.
Fasteners and Hardware Rated for the Environment
Given the salt air, we spec structural connectors and fasteners rated for corrosion resistance appropriate to a marine-influenced environment, not just standard galvanized hardware. It costs a bit more upfront and saves you from hidden hardware failure down the line.
Footings and Post Bases
Post bases need to keep wood off standing water and allow drainage, not sit in a puddle after every rain. We check footing depth and post base detailing against current code and correct anything that's undersized or improperly set.
Drainage and Board Spacing
Proper gapping between boards lets water and debris pass through instead of pooling. On shaded or north-facing decks especially, we pay close attention to airflow underneath the structure so moisture doesn't just sit and feed moss growth season after season.

Maintaining a New Deck in This Climate
A properly built deck still needs some seasonal attention in a marine environment. A little consistency goes a long way toward getting the full lifespan out of the investment.
- Rinse salt residue and debris off the surface a few times a year, more often near open water exposure
- Clear moss and organic buildup promptly rather than letting it establish, especially in shaded areas
- Check and clear gaps between boards so water keeps draining freely
- Inspect railing connections and stair stringers annually for looseness or corrosion staining
- Reseal wood decking on the manufacturer's recommended schedule — don't wait until it's visibly weathered
- Keep vegetation trimmed back from the deck perimeter to maintain airflow and sun exposure
